… aaaaaand we’re back here at Agenda FM and today we’re talking about the top 4, kids, and tactical innovation.

Spurs beat Manchester City.

United beat Leeds.

Wolves are level with Leicester.

The top 3 won again.

The only club to get a bloody nose this weekend was West Ham United against Newcastle.

So what have we learned?

Well, the Spurs result was probably the most interesting.

In the moment, I was panicked, I took a time out, cried a bit, but after taking a beat, I’m a little calmer about it.

The ‘Conte is Elite’ fans were quick to call time on Arsenal’s season after the result, pointing to the Italian as the genius behind that result, but scratch beneath the surface and I just can’t have that. Antonio is a world-class manager, no doubt, but he’s not getting world-class performances out of this current side. Beating City is a valuable 3 points, but frame it up against their 3 losses to Chelsea and getting beaten by Wolves and Southampton, and you get the measure of the team. City battered Spurs despite playing badly, and they were beaten by 3 goals that came from 4 shots on target. It would have been 4 goals from 5 had the disallowed goal been allowed to stand. That’s not managerial genius, that’s Harry Kane shop windowing himself to a side that he really, really, really wanted to go to last summer. No one scored 75% of their shots against the best defence in the league, that is an aberration and so, so far from sustainable.

Again, big reminder here, Spurs sit 8th, but they are 3 points away from Arsenal. For me, they are still the biggest threat to our top 4 hopes. One slip and they are right back in… and there will be a slip, because that’s the Premier League.

Arsenal fans have a habit of looking at everyone else’s grass and commenting on how lush and green it is… even when that grass is mottled, covered in dog poo. We’ve scored 5 more goals than Spurs and conceded 5 less. Harry Kane is the boogeyman everyone fears, but he’s been very poor this season because his head has been turned.

It was also amazing after the Brentford game to read people lamenting the Brentford performance and the fact that Saka and ESR had to bail us out with individual brilliance.

Ok… so on the performance. We played a deep-block against a team that had no interest in coming at us. We had 24 attempts at goal, 8 shots on target and we registered an xG of 1.89 according to Scott at Crab Stats. What more could you want from the performance bar a clean sheet?

Now let’s talk about relying on ESR and Saka… they ARE the players we rely on, that is the plan, that isn’t an accident, it shouldn’t be seen as problematic that our number 7 and 10 are doing elite bits in games. That is what they are their for, that is why they have those numbers, those are the players Arsenal put their chips on. If you are asking why we’re relying on young players at this stage of the season, you missed the whole strategy.

Instead of asking if we should be relying on young players like this, the better comment should be, wow, it is phenomenal that ESR are Saka have better goal contributions than Harry Kane with less minutes… the future is very, very bright.

I wanted to talk about Xhaka, not the captain issue because that is irrelevant. I wanted to talk about Arteta moving him up the pitch. It’s interesting, it feels like we’re preparing for life without him. He plays further up the pitch and makes us less predictable to play against. Ideally, we’d have a more mobile midfielder occupying that role, someone that can do some damage with final ball passing and late runs into the box, but it’s interesting that it’s working now, even with Granit in that role.

What I like about all these things is there’s clearly a plan of where the club is going. There have always been reasons we don’t just play like City and they become clearer every time we tweak the system. This summer is going to be another round of hyper-specific signings, I just hope they land with the same impact, especially the striker.

Arsenal’s first goal yesterday shows the importance of the overlap.
Tierney doesn’t always have the energy to make the lung busting run , but this time he managed the overlap which inturn distracted a couple of defenders and smith rowe reaped the benefit and made the most of the space that opened up..

In the style of football that Arteta is looking to play it is vital that the full backs can get up and down the line as they can help break down packed defences .
